Nimeh Kareh Kani Rash (Persian: نيمه كاره كاني رش, also Romanized as Nīmeh Kāreh Kānī Rash) is a village in Khaneh Shur Rural District, in the Central District of Salas-e Babajani County, Kermanshah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 372, in 72 families.[1]
